Front struts are starting to leak on my 1999 E38. Since retiring I don't drive as often but am concerned about tire damage and ride quality. I have narrowed down my choice to Meyle or Sachs struts without EDC and stock suspension. Meyle struts are about half the price of the Sachs struts. Anybody have any experience with Meyle struts. I know Sachs are made in Germany but have no idea where Meyle struts are made. Can somebody shed some light and advice on this subject. Thanks
Meyle struts are also made in germany. both companies provide good products in my opinion. in my experience you get what you pay for. what i would say is that the sachs struts will probably last longer. if your not concerned about that though i would go with the meyle struts.

After some investigation and discussion with Meyle CS I found that they are made in China and Meyle is only a supplier. As you noted they are acceptable if I only keep the car for a couple of years. Got some choices to make now for the long haul....

Sachs are the OEM strut found on the car. If you want to maintain the ride quality then i would go with Sachs. Numerous people have bought Meyle products and been happy with them. Yes, they are made in China but they are made for BMWs. They make control arms and such as well. They are an affordable option but obviously may not last as long. If your worried about cost the Meyle struts should be sufficient.
